Description ▲
When Peter was thirteen years old, his father committed suicide. Later in life, he comes across some letters his father had sent from the trenches of World War One. Certain words and phrases in these letters reveal a side of his father the man had never suspected when he was growing up. As he digs deeper and deeper into his family’s past, he uncovers a world he realizes he had never understood, could never even have imagined. Just beneath the surface of the apparently quiet, civilized, well-bred world of his family he had known as a child, there was a completely different reality, a parallel universe of suppressed loves and hates, sexual deviations and appallingly violent actions, involving not only his parents and grandparents and the rest of his family, but also finally – and most devastatingly of all – himself.
